KTM RC 125 OVERVIEW
The KTM RC 125 is powered by a 125cc BS6 engine which develops a power of 14.5 bhp and a torque of 12 Nm. With both front and rear disc brakes, KTM RC 125 comes up with an anti-locking braking system.
KTM followed the success of the 125 Duke with its faired sibling, the RC 125 in India. The motorcycle gets the same aggressive styling as the other RC models including the projector headlamps accompanied by LED DRLs, turn indicators, and tail lamp. It also gets the same step-seat design along with the fully digital instrument console.
The bike is available in two color options – Orange with White and Dark Galvano. The motorcycle uses a 124cc, single-cylinder, BS6-compliant engine. This motor produces 14.3bhp and 12Nm and comes mated to a six-speed gearbox. The RC 125 continues to ride on inverted forks up front and a mono-shock at the rear. Meanwhile, braking is taken care of by a 300mm front disc with a Bybre radial caliper and a 230mm rear disc along with a single-piston Bybre caliper. The system is assisted by single-channel ABS.
It is quite feature-packed for a 125cc motorcycle. It shares its bodywork with the larger KTM RC 200 and RC 390 and looks quite sporty. Features include twin projector headlights, LED taillights, and LED turn indicators. Its digital instrument console gets a shift light and includes a speedometer, tachometer, gear position indicator, fuel gauge, temperature gauge, trip meters and a digital side stand warning display.
The KTM RC 125 features the most advanced 125cc motor in India. It features liquid-cooling, a 4-valve head, and fuel injection. The new BS6-compliant motor develops the same 14.5PS at 9250rpm and 12Nm at 8000rpm. It comes with a 6-speed gearbox.
Like the motor, the KTM RC 125’s underpinnings are quite premium. The BS6-compliant motorcycle gets a lightweight trellis frame and WP suspension components consisting of 43mm upside-down forks and monoshock. For braking, the RC 125 BS6 gets ByBre components that include a 300mm front disc with a radial calliper and a 230mm rear disc with dual-channel ABS. The KTM RC 125 BS6 continues to have the same sporty riding position and 820mm seat height.
